In 1908, Mary Miller purchased the house and converted it into Owosso's first hospital. At first, the Miller Hospital contained a single operating room (the original living room) and two patient beds. The hospital was staffed by Miller and one additional nurse, and was utilized by doctors who had patients requiring more extensive care.
The major shortcoming of most patient portals is their linkage to a single health organization. If a patient uses more than one organization for healthcare, the patient typically needs to log on to each organization's portal to access information. This results in a fragmented view of individual patient data. [3]

Hermann Hospital and the Memorial Healthcare System, which at the time had five hospitals, merged in 1997. [10] The "Memorial Hermann" name was first used on November 4, 1997 after the Hermann Healthcare System and Memorial Healthcare System completed their merger, becoming the largest not-for-profit health care system in the nation.
OhioHealth is a not-for-profit system of hospitals and healthcare providers based in Columbus and the Central Ohio area. The system consists of 15 hospitals, 200+ ambulatory sites, hospice, home health, medical equipment and other health services spanning 47 Ohio counties. [1]
Memorial Regional Hospital is home to a Level I trauma center, the Memorial Cardiac & Vascular Institute, the Memorial Cancer Institute, and the Memorial Neuroscience Institute. [2] [3] The hospital also features the Dr. Henry D. Perry Family Birthplace, a labor and delivery unit. [4]
